If the requestURI sip:user1 at kv-po-ykrapivanb.umc.com.ua
is a correct AOR for this user and proxy doesn't provide service for this
particular event package then it is completely normal behavior to send
the request further to the destination.
If proxy handles user domain then by making a query to location service
and if not then by applying standard routing procedures.
